Western blot analysis of extracts of various cell lines, using NAT10 antibody (22-840) at 1:1000 dilution._Secondary antibody: HRP Goat Anti-Rabbit IgG (H+L) at 1:10000 dilution._Lysates/proteins: 25ug per lane._Blocking buffer: 3% nonfat dry milk in TBST._Detection: ECL Enhanced Kit._Exposure time: 90s.
2 / 2
Immunofluorescence analysis of MCF-7 cells using NAT10 antibody (22-840). Blue: DAPI for nuclear staining.

Background:
The protein encoded by this gene is an RNA cytidine acetyltransferase involved in histone acetylation, tRNA acetylation, the biosynthesis of 18S rRNA, and the enhancement of nuclear architecture and chromatin organization.
